In my opinion, a multi-paradigm language isn't a good beginner language.

Programming languages evolved in a particular order and I believe they (or their paradigms Dead | X| ) should be learned in that order. Not specifically start with COBOL or Fortran, but a language like that -- see what you can and can't do easily with it. Then learn the next paradigm/language and see how it improves on the other.

I remember first learning BASIC in high school -- at one point we were assigned a task that was tedious with what we'd been taught so far, then we were shown arrays! And were told to redo what we had previously done and it was so much easier! The same thing happened with Pascal -- records! And then Data Structures! And then OOP!

I think it's wrong to start out having to learn OOP before you know the fundamentals.


You give a kid a hammer, not a nail gun.
